Lake Como sits in a pretty sweet spot. Lake Geneva is easily recognized for its waterfront buzz and summer festivals, but here's the thing: you're only 10 minutes away from all that action. You get to live on the peaceful side of the lake, joining the other side when you desire to. Need a Target run or county services? Elkhorn's got you covered in 15 minutes. 

Proximity to Nearby Destinations:

  • Lake Geneva - 10 minutes
  • Elkhorn - 15 minutes
  • Milwaukee - 1 hour
  • Chicago - 2 hours

This setup works great whether you're commuting to your job in Milwaukee, working remotely from your lakeview home office, or just someone who likes having the city within reach without living in one. Chicago's close enough for weekend trips but far enough that you'll never deal with the traffic.

Everyday Lifestyle

Life in Lake Como moves at a different speed. Living here, you’ll know your neighbors' names, and people still do the small-town wave when they pass you on the road. The lake is obviously the main attraction, whether you're into kayaking, fishing, paddleboarding, or just sitting on the dock with your morning coffee, watching the mist lift off the water. The surrounding area is gorgeous year-round. The trees explode with color in fall, while quiet winter walks along the frozen shoreline offer the perfect physical and mental reset.

Lake Como itself is more residential than event-driven, which is a huge selling point if you prefer peace over constant activity. That said, you're never far from things to do. Lake Geneva hosts summer concerts, art fairs, farmers markets, and holiday celebrations throughout the year, so you get the best of both worlds. You can enjoy the festivals and community gatherings when you're in the mood, then retreat to your quiet lakeside home. 

The area also offers plenty of local attractions worth exploring: scenic hiking trails, charming antique shops in Elkhorn, and small-town main streets where you can actually find parking. It's the ideal setup for people who want access to community and culture without having it in their backyard. 

Living in Lake Como, WI, life feels simpler, but certainly not boring. You're trading constant stimulation for genuine connection and easy access to nature.

Outdoor Recreation & Things to Do In Lake Como

Lake Como is ideal for water activities. At around 9 feet deep with calm waters, it's perfect for kayaking, paddleboarding, and pontoon rides. Fishing is solid, expect largemouth bass, northern pike, and panfish. Two public boat launches serve the lake (Lakeshore Drive and Schoefield Drive), with discounted fees for Como residents. Note: Serious boaters often prefer Lake Geneva for larger vessels and intense watersports.

The surrounding area offers plenty more. Grand Geneva Resort features golf courses, mountain bike trails, and archery. Mountain Top Ski & Adventure Center has 20 runs for winter skiing and snowboarding. For hiking and nature, explore Kishwauketoe Nature Conservancy's 231 acres of trails and wildlife, or Lyons Wildlife Area for birdwatching and cross-country skiing. Lake Geneva Ziplines & Adventures offers zipline tours and ropes courses.

Seasonally, summer is all about lake life: fishing, paddleboarding, and lazy afternoons on the water. Fall brings those stunning tree colors that make every walk feel like a postcard. Winter opens up ice fishing, snowshoeing, and skiing at nearby resorts. No matter the season, you'll find a reason to get outside.

Nearby Amenities

Here's the reality: Lake Como itself is residential, so you won't find a Target or urgent care clinic right on your street. But that's not a problem because Elkhorn and Lake Geneva are minutes away, and both have everything you need for day-to-day life.

For groceries and essentials, you'll head to Elkhorn or Lake Geneva, where you'll find standard chains like Pick 'n Save, Walmart, and Walgreens, plus local markets and specialty food shops. Lake Geneva's downtown has boutique shopping if you're into browsing unique stores, antiques, and gift shops. You’ll be able to park and walk around rather than fighting for a spot at a massive mall.

Healthcare is covered by Mercy Health System in Lake Geneva, which includes a hospital and medical center with emergency services, specialists, and urgent care. For fitness, Elkhorn has several options, including Four Lakes Athletic Club (a massive 65,000 square foot facility with indoor tennis courts, track, and tons of equipment), Snap Fitness for 24/7 access, and Functional Fitness for a more community-focused vibe. Grand Geneva Resort also has fitness facilities and a spa if you want something more upscale.

When it comes to entertainment, you're close to movie theaters, bowling alleys, and seasonal activities in Lake Geneva. The setup works well, you get the quiet residential feel at home while keeping shopping, healthcare, and entertainment within a quick drive. It's suburban convenience without the suburban sprawl.

Local Dining Favorites

Lake Como has a solid lineup of lakeside spots where you can grab a meal without dealing with the Lake Geneva tourist scene. Mars Resort has been around since the 1920s, and its ribs and Friday fish fry have earned a loyal following over the decades. 

The Getaway on Lake Como sits right on the water at the French Country Inn. They serve breakfast Thursday through Sunday starting at 8 a.m. (think eggs Benedict and pancakes with a lake view), plus dinner with seafood, steaks, and live music on weekends. 

Next Door Pub Lakeside is your go-to for casual eats: pizza, pub food, and a relaxed vibe where you can grab dinner or order delivery if you're in the mood for staying in.

For coffee and morning hangouts, you'll find yourself heading to Lake Geneva. Inspired Coffee on Main Street is a local favorite with a mission-driven vibe (they employ people with disabilities, and the community loves supporting them). Summer Moon Coffee in Geneva Square has a drive-thru, indoor seating, and their signature "Moon Milk" sweet cream that people rave about. Both spots have that cozy coffee shop atmosphere where you can work remotely or meet up with friends.

The dining scene here strikes a nice balance. You've got lakeside restaurants right in Lake Como for when you want to stay local, and Downtown Lake Geneva is close enough that expanding your options is never a hassle. No pretentious fine dining, just good food with a view and places where the staff get to know you for more than your order. 

Exploring Lake Como Real Estate

Lake Como's real estate market leans heavily toward single-family homes, many built in the 1970s with a classic ranch-style layout. You'll find a mix of 2-3 bedroom homes, lakefront properties with direct water access, cozy cottages perfect for weekend getaways, and some condos for people who want less maintenance. 

The housing stock ranges from fixer-uppers that need some love to move-in-ready homes and newer construction. Some properties offer stunning lake views, while others are tucked back in quieter, wooded settings a bit farther from the water.

The neighborhood vibe is residential and peaceful, this isn't a place with sidewalks and walkability, so you'll need a car for getting around. But that's part of the appeal for buyers who want space, privacy, and the true lakeside living experience, without the Lake Geneva price tag.

What You Should Think About Before Buying In Lake Como

How close do you want to be to the water? Lakefront properties come with premium prices and direct access, but homes a few blocks back are more affordable, and you can still easily get to the lake.

Seasonal retreat or year-round home? Some buyers use Lake Como as a summer escape, while others live here full-time and commute to Milwaukee or work remotely.

Property size and upkeep. Larger lakefront lots are gorgeous but require more maintenance, lawn care, snow removal, and dock upkeep. Condos and smaller homes mean less work and maintenance if that's not your thing.

Your lifestyle priorities. If you need walkable neighborhoods, trendy restaurants, and constant activity, Lake Como might feel too quiet. But if you want nature, water access, and a tight-knit community, it's ideal.

The key is being honest about what kind of lifestyle you're after. Lake Como delivers on tranquility and outdoor living, not urban, on-demand convenience.
